"What does this mean?" Dai Mubai's expression turned dark.

However, due to Ning Fengzhi's status and position, he dared not lash out. 

By now, Shrek Academy's account was completely drained of funds. The prize money from this match had been unanimously agreed upon by the Shrek team to be handed over to the academy as operational funds. 

Without the prize money, what would Shrek Academy do? 

Ning Fengzhi blatantly ignored them—what did this mean? 

Tang San quietly replied, "Don't rush. The prize money is provided by the Tiandou Empire, and Sect Leader Ning wouldn't dare embezzle it. Let's wait a little longer." 

However, after Ning Fengzhi finished distributing the prize money to the fifth-ranked Divine Wind Academy Team, he simply walked off the awards stage without any intention of giving anything to Shrek Academy. 

"Sect Leader Ning, please wait a moment!" Below the awards platform, Yu Xiaogang hurriedly called him back. 

"Master Yu, do you have something to say?" Ning Fengzhi feigned confusion. 

Yu Xiaogang's face darkened, but he didn't dare show his displeasure toward Ning Fengzhi. In a low voice, he said, "Sect Leader Ning, have you perhaps forgotten about Shrek Academy's prize money?"

Ning Fengzhi suddenly understood. "Ah, that matter. Later on, His Majesty will personally make arrangements. Master Yu, please don't worry." 

The emperor himself would present them with their award?

Yu Xiaogang was stunned. 

Thinking about it, it seemed impossible. 

After all, during the opening match, they had forced the second team of the Imperial Academy—the face of the royal family—to withdraw from the tournament. 

Yu Xiaogang knew better than to expect fairness. He believed there had to be some ulterior motive at play. 

But considering the academy's current predicament, he had no choice but to wait. 

The awards ceremony concluded, and the master of ceremonies announced loudly, "Next, Emperor Xue Ye will close the preliminary matches with a speech." 

Xue Ye's gaze swept over the students from the five academies, lingering for a few seconds on Ning Tianchen, his eyes revealing satisfaction. 

After a pause, he smiled and said, "First of all, I congratulate the five teams here for successfully advancing in the preliminary matches. Ahead of you are the promotion matches and, finally, the highly anticipated finals. I hope you won't grow arrogant from temporary victories, nor stop striving forward." 

"The preliminary matches are just the starting point for you—a brief interlude in your lives. You are all the future hopes and pillars of the empire. On behalf of the Tiandou Empire, I hereby make a promise to you." 

"To the captains and vice-captains of the five academy teams—you hold positions of great importance in this tournament. I have decided to bestow upon you ten individuals the title of Viscount, and all other participating students shall receive the title of Baron. If any of your teams achieve a top-three finish in this tournament, all members of that team will have their titles elevated by one rank."

"After your graduation, the doors of the imperial family will always be open to you. Upon your appointment, I will personally allocate fiefs to each of you!" 

A single stone stirred up a thousand ripples. 

The members of these five teams represented the most talented individuals within the Tiandou Empire (excluding the major kingdoms and duchies). 

It wasn't surprising that Xue Ye sought to win them over, but the promises he made were unprecedented. 

Receiving titles without having achieved any feats immediately caused an uproar among the crowd. 

"My goodness, not only titles, but even fiefs!" 

"It has been many years since the empire last granted titles. Never would I have imagined that His Majesty would personally promise such rewards to the teams!" 

The audience buzzed with discussion. 

The power of the Tiandou Empire was extremely fragmented, largely because too many nobles and princes had been granted titles during the founding of the empire, leading to them ruling independently. 

Since Xue Ye took the throne, the Tiandou Empire had never bestowed titles upon anyone. Today's exception showed just how far Xue Ye was willing to go to secure talent. 

"Your Majesty, this is inappropriate. In the past two tournaments, participants were never granted titles. Moreover, the titles you're offering seem far too high!" 

Xue Ye glanced at him and waved his sleeve dismissively. "How we distribute titles is an internal matter of the empire and unrelated to this tournament. Are you, Bishop Salas of the Spirit Hall, trying to interfere in imperial affairs?" 

"I wouldn't dare," Salas bowed deeply.

Interfering in another nation's internal matters could incite public outrage. 

If Salas admitted to such interference, within an hour—let alone by tomorrow—the Spirit Hall would be surrounded by angry crowds. 

"Big Brother Tianchen, it seems the relationship between the Tiandou Empire and the Spirit Hall is quite tense," Ning Rongrong tugged at his sleeve, her voice filled with concern. 

This was not a good sign. 

The Seven Treasures Glazed Tile Sect was the guardian sect of the Tiandou Empire and had deep ties with the imperial family. 

If the Tiandou Empire were to face trouble, the Seven Treasures Glazed Tile Sect would inevitably need to step forward. 

Ning Tianchen patted the back of her hand and solemnly reassured her, "Don't worry. For now, it's just covert conflict. There's still plenty of time before the two powers bring their disputes into the open." 

"All we can do is try to strengthen ourselves as much as possible before war breaks out on the continent."

Nearby, Tang San of the Shrek Academy team kept his gaze fixed on the two arguing figures on the high platform. 

In his mind, he recalled a scene from the past. 

It was during his first soul hunt when he asked Yu Xiaogang, "Does the Soul Hunt Forest belong to the Spirit Hall or to the two empires?" 

At the time, Yu Xiaogang hadn't answered.

With his current understanding, he could see clearly now. 

The Soul Hunting Forest was located within the territories of the two empires and funded by them, but the true administrative authority rested with the Spirit Hall. 

Combined with today's events, it wasn't hard to see that the relationship between the Tiandou Empire and the Spirit Hall had reached a point of irreconcilable conflict. 

Next, Xue Ye briefly outlined the details of the promotion matches. 

Finally, he added, "Leader of the Shrek Team, I am aware of your concerns." 

Yu Xiaogang gave a slight bow. "Please, Your Majesty, give us an explanation." 

Questioning the emperor directly! The people of Shrek Academy still maintained their unruly attitude! 

Xue Ye sneered inwardly but maintained a smile on his face. "I remember that Sect Leader Ning's judgment against your Shrek Academy included a clause requiring you to compensate the second team of the Imperial Academy." 

"But after a month has passed, you haven't made any compensation, not even a word of consolation. Given your performance in the preliminary matches, I have decided that the empire's finances will cover the compensation on your behalf."

It seemed Yu Xiaogang didn't catch the underlying meaning of those words and instead pressed further, "If that's the case, I, on behalf of Shrek Academy, express our sincere gratitude to Your Majesty. However, regarding the prize money for our participation in the preliminaries, when will Your Majesty distribute it?" 

What a fool! 

Both Ning Fengzhi and Xue Ye couldn't help but sneer inwardly. 

The empire paying your compensation—isn't that just using your prize money to pay it? How thick-skinned could Yu Xiaogang be to still ask for the prize money? 

Xue Ye ignored him and, with the help of an attendant, left the stage.

Behind him, Crown Prince Xue Qinghe stood up and explained to Yu Xiaogang, "Master Yu, your prize money is the compensation. I will personally deliver your compensation to each member of the second team of the Imperial Academy." 

"What?!" Yu Xiaogang's eyes widened. By the time he realized what was happening, both Xue Qinghe and Ning Fengzhi had already left the scene. 

Without that ten thousand gold soul coins in prize money, how would Shrek Academy survive the days ahead?

Wasn't this forcing them into bankruptcy?

"The Tiandou Empire and the Seven Treasures Glazed Tile Sect—what sinister minds!" Yu Xiaogang clenched his fists, his eyes bloodshot with rage.
